Cost-Saving Techniques with Azure Container Orchestration

March 16, 2024

Containerization has significantly transformed application deployment and management, offering unparalleled scalability and efficiency. Azure Container Services, particularly Azure Kubernetes Service (AKS), stand out as powerful platforms for container orchestration. However, managing these services cost-effectively is crucial. At Clear FinOps, we excel in fine-tuning container orchestration on Azure to enhance cost savings. Let's delve into proven strategies for minimizing costs in Azure's container ecosystem.

1. Strategic Cluster Sizing

Strategy: Assess and right-size your clusters to avoid over-provisioning and under-provisioning.

Benefit: Achieves optimal resource use, cutting costs without sacrificing performance.

2. Implementing Autoscaling

Strategy: Utilize autoscaling to align the number of nodes with actual workload demands.

Benefit: Guarantees cost-effective resource usage, paying only for what you need.

3. Optimizing Container Images

Strategy: Opt for minimal base images and eliminate non-essential components.

Benefit: Smaller images enhance pull times and reduce storage overheads.

4. Resource Allocation Efficiency

Strategy: Set specific resource requests and limits for each container.

Benefit: Averts resource wastage and prevents overspending on unused capacities.

5. Utilizing Spot Instances

Strategy: Employ Azure Spot Instances for workloads that can withstand interruptions.

Benefit: Offers significant savings over standard instance pricing.

6. Networking Cost Optimization

Strategy: Leverage Azure Network Policies for efficient traffic management.

Benefit: Reduces data transfer expenses and bolsters security.

7. Regular Workload Optimization

Strategy: Consistently review container workloads and orchestration for improvement opportunities.

Benefit: Identifies cost-saving areas and enhances overall efficiency.

8. Lifecycle Policy Implementation

Strategy: Establish policies for automatic container management, like auto-deletion of dormant images.

Benefit: Maintains a lean, cost-effective environment.

9. Azure Cost Management Tools

Strategy: Use Azure Cost Management and Billing for detailed container cost insights.

Benefit: Aids in managing expenses through informed decisions.

10. Azure Hybrid Benefits

Strategy: Apply existing Microsoft licenses with Azure Hybrid Benefits.

Benefit: Utilizes on-premises licenses to lower cloud costs.

Clear FinOps: Your Partner in Azure Container Efficiency

At Clear FinOps, we provide expert insights into Azure container orchestration, aligning your strategies with cost-saving best practices. Our goal is to ensure your container operations are as cost-effective as they are efficient.

Conclusion: Balancing Costs and Efficiency in Azure Containers

Managing costs in Azure container orchestration demands a strategic approach. By implementing these techniques, you can harness the full potential of containerization without unnecessary expenditure.

Explore Clear FinOps Services for deeper insights and expert guidance on Azure container orchestration.

We’d Love to Hear From You:

  1. What cost-saving measures have you adopted in your Azure container orchestration strategy?
  2. How do you maintain a balance between cost-efficiency and performance in your containerized environments?
menu